Mint House Greenville - West End
34.8412, -82.40819Mint House Greenville - West End hotel, located 5 minutes' walk from South Main Street and 750 feet from Fluor Field, features a swimming pool for guests to take a dip in. Wi-Fi is accessible in public areas and a car park is provided on site.
Location
The Mint House Greenville - West End is located 800 feet from Pendleton baptist church, 1.4 miles from Greenville County Art Museum train station. This smoke-free hotel in Greenville is a short distance from Meadowbrook Park. Located a 25-minute stroll from The Children's Museum of the Upstate, the hotel puts the city at your fingertips.
Guests will find United Ministries bus stop next to Mint House Greenville - West End hotel, 800 feet away.
Rooms
Furnished with a couch, the 13 rooms also include such conveniences as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, along with coffee/tea making facilities. Most rooms at this accommodation come with a bathtub, a separate toilet, and a shower, as well as comforts including a dryer and bath sheets.
